当前位置: 首页 > news >正文

中国万网怎么自己做网站惠州seo报价

中国万网怎么自己做网站,惠州seo报价,弹性web安装wordpress,百度挂广告怎么收费参考文章: 聊聊gRPC的特性和背后设计的原则(一)-腾讯云开发者社区-腾讯云 grpc-我们为什么要用gRpc?gRpc快在哪里?_grpc 优点-CSDN博客 GRPC详解-CSDN博客 1. 什么是gRPC gRPC 是一个高性能 远程调用(RPC)框架&#…

参考文章:

聊聊gRPC的特性和背后设计的原则(一)-腾讯云开发者社区-腾讯云

 grpc-我们为什么要用gRpc?gRpc快在哪里?_grpc 优点-CSDN博客

 GRPC详解-CSDN博客

1. 什么是gRPC

        gRPC 是一个高性能 远程调用(RPC)框架,屏蔽分布式计算中的各种调用细节,可以像本地调用一样调用远程的函数。

2. 为什么要用gRPC   

(1) 性能高:使用 protobuf,性能高于json(快6倍); 使用 http2.0,性能高于 http1.1

(2) 生态好:开源,而且背靠Google,连nginx都支持gRPC

(3) 强数据类型:编译环节就帮助避免了数据类型问题。

(4) 跨语言:同一个协议文件(.proto),不用修改,可以使用在多种语言上,包括 go,java,c

3. 使用方式

(1) gRPC 通过 protocol buffers (.proto文件) 来定义接口,接口由服务端和客户端共同使用。

(2) 服务端将方法或者类注册到服务中。

(3) 客户端只要连接成功,就可以调用注册进服务的接口,把请求发到服务端,并获得返回。

4. 为什么protobuf比json快?

     主要是因为数据结构节省空间,具体包括:

(1) 无需分隔符:存储了字段的类型,可以直接计算出value的长度,无需匹配分隔符。

(2) 空字段省略:若字段没有被设置数字值,不需要进行编码。json需要传key和空值value。

(3) 二进制key:key 用字段的数字值转换成二进制表示,比json的key用字符串表示节省空间。

5. http2.0为什么比http1.1性能高?

(1) 多路复用:

http1:一次请求,一个响应,建立一个连接用完关闭,每一个请求都要建立一个连接。

http2:多个请求可并行执行,某个请求任务耗时严重,不会影响到其它连接的正常执行

而且,http2 减少了连接数,避免了频繁重建tcp,改善网络拥塞情况。

(2) 数据压缩:

http1:文本格式

http2:二进制格式,并且对body进行gzip压缩。

(3) 二进制分帧:

http1:以分隔符分割消息的数据,必须按顺序发送,在完成之前不能停止。

http2:将所有传输的信息分割为更小的消息和帧,可以乱序发送,然后根据每个帧首部的流标识符号进行组装。

(4) 支持服务器主动推送

http2 主动推送资源,节省前端的请求次数。

6. 同步和异步

    gRPC同时支持同步调用和异步调用。

    同步RPC调用时会一直阻塞直到服务端处理完成返回结果。

    异步RPC是客户端调用服务端时不等待服务段处理完成返回,而是服务端处理完成后主动回调客户端。

7. 负载均衡

    gRPC并没有直接实现负载均衡的功能,但是提供了负载均衡的接口。

http://www.tj-hxxt.cn/news/43733.html

相关文章:

  • 湖北省两学一做网站提高网站权重的方法
  • 怎么下载网站的视频网站seo标题是什么意思
  • 闵行网站建设一个新手怎么去运营淘宝店铺
  • 在手机上怎么制作网站吗天津搜索引擎seo
  • 淘宝做网站独立站建站需要多少钱
  • 邢台推广网站建设电话bt种子磁力搜索引擎
  • 哪些人需要做网站申请域名
  • 企业网站建设公司短视频seo软件
  • 开一个网站需要什么百度指数的数据怎么导出
  • 唐山企业建网站网站友情链接是什么
  • 天元建设集团有限公司基本情况seo搜索引擎优化费用
  • 什么 电子商务网站建设与管网络推广电话销售技巧和话术
  • 阿里巴巴跟建设网站的区别品牌营销方案
  • 天津网站优化公司推荐哪家广告优化
  • 网站工作室设计百度登录注册
  • 自己在家开网站做推广站长工具官网查询
  • java网站开发技术网站优化及推广
  • 自己怎么做团购网站首页留号码的广告网站
  • 郑州友网站建设seo是什么意思
  • 建设股份有限公司seo推广主要做什么
  • 大型行业门户网站开发建设免费制作网站的平台
  • 做一个属于自己的网站网络项目发布网
  • java网站开发环境配置上海百度推广排名
  • php做网站要多久网站友情链接的好处
  • wordpress文章设置目录广州优化seo
  • 网站开发流程介绍六安seo
  • 梅陇做网站百度平台推广
  • 商城建站报价方案sem竞价托管
  • 只做一种产品的网站lpl赛区战绩
  • 中国网通做网站哪个搜索引擎最好